PF06 YCJ is a 2006 BMW 730 in Grey with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 2006 BMW 730 models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.8% with a typical mileage of 100,742 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 730 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 6,448 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PF06 YCJ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 730 typically stays on UK roads for around 37 years. At 20 years old, this BMW 730 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
